O R D E R

This petition is filed for issuing a direction to the second respondent to include the name of other 3 accused and the penal Section 506(i) of IPC based on the petitioner's representation dated 19.09.2017 in connection with Crime No.575 of 2017.

2. The petitioner states that he lodged a complaint which was registered in Crime No.575 of 2017 against the individuals for the alleged offences punishable under Sections 294(b), 323 and Section 4 of Tamil Nadu Prohibition of Women Harassment Act, 2002. Later it is stated by the petitioner that subsequently, the first accused in the previous complaint brutally attacked the petitioner's wife and that therefore, the petitioner lodged a further complaint as against the accused stating that the petitioner has requested the respondents 1 and 2 to include the name of the three more accused in the crime. It is further stated

that the respondent police did not take any steps to implead the other accused and that therefore, the petitioner is constrained to file this petition.

3. In support of his contention the learned counsel appearing for the petitioner relies upon Section 319 of Cr.P.C which reads as follows:

319. Power to proceed against other persons appearing to be guilty of offence: (1) Where, in the course of any inquiry into, or trial of, an offence, it appears from the evidence that any person not being the accused has committed any offence for which such person could be tried together with the accused, the Court may proceed against such person for the offence which he appears to have committed. (2)Where such person is not attending the Court, he may be arrested or summoned, as the circumstances of the case may require, for the purpose aforesaid.

(3) Any person attending the Court although not under arrest or upon a summons, may be detained by such Court for the purpose of the inquiry into, or trial of, the offence which he appears to have committed.

(4)Where the Court proceeds against any person under sub-section (1) then- (a)the proceedings in respect of such person shall be commenced afresh, and the witnesses reheard, (b)subject to the provisions of clause(a), the case may proceed as if such person had been an accused person when the Court took cognizance of the offence upon which the inquiry or trial was commenced.

4. Heard the learned counsel appearing for the petitioner and the learned Additional Public Prosecutor appearing for the respondents.

5. Section 319 of Cr.P.C contemplates the application which can be filed before the Court. The Court alone is entitled to proceed against the stranger for the offence which he had committed. This Court cannot issue a direction to the respondents Police to include the name of three other accused persons who have done something after the case was filed. Hence, the Criminal Original Petition is dismissed as devoid of any merits. Sd/- Assistant Registrar(P&A) /True Copy/ Sub-Assistant Registrar
